The story

Gelateria Alberto Pica stands as a historic landmark in the heart of Rome, cementing its reputation as one of the city's oldest and most cherished gelaterias. Located on Via della Seggiola, this classic spot continues to draw locals and visitors alike who are eager to experience a true piece of Roman culinary tradition.

The shop is particularly celebrated for its signature Gelato al Riso, a unique specialty that defines the venue's enduring appeal. As creator Cucina con Ruben noted in his tour of Rome’s favorite eats, this distinctive rice-based gelato is an absolute must-try for anyone visiting the shop. Whether you are a long-time resident or a traveler exploring the city, this gelateria offers an authentic taste of history that remains essential to the Roman dessert scene.

This is one of the best gelatos in Rome. It's a fior di latte gelato with frozen rice inside. The rice is cooked and re-cooked with milk, then a bit of cream and sugar is added, and that's it. No vanilla, nothing else. The rice stays crunchy inside. It's a dense, full-bodied gelato. I've never had it with cream before, but it works really well.
